Unpredictability in Soccer: New Research Reveals Winning Insights

editorial

Published

on

A recent study published in PLOS One has unveiled the significance of unpredictability in soccer, shedding light on how it influences a team’s chances of winning. Researchers examined event data from elite soccer competitions, aiming to understand better the dynamics of match analysis, player tactics, and overall game strategy.

The study focused on teams in top-tier association soccer leagues, analyzing their ball movement patterns and decision-making processes during matches. By dissecting various game scenarios, the researchers sought to determine how unpredictability affects outcomes on the pitch.

The findings suggest that teams displaying a higher degree of unpredictability in their play are more likely to secure victories. This insight is particularly relevant for coaches and analysts, as it underscores the importance of adaptable strategies in an ever-evolving sport.

Key Findings on Unpredictability and Success

One of the critical aspects of the research involved assessing the relationship between unpredictability and goal-scoring opportunities. The data indicated that teams that maintained a fluid and unpredictable style of play were able to create more chances and ultimately convert them into goals. The study highlights the significance of varying tactics, which can keep opponents off balance and lead to advantageous situations.

Moreover, the researchers emphasized that while strategic planning is essential for success, the ability to adapt to changing circumstances during a match can be a game-changer. As soccer continues to evolve, understanding the balance between structured tactics and spontaneous decisions is crucial for teams aspiring to improve their performance.

The implications of this research extend beyond just player movement. Coaches might need to reconsider their training methodologies, focusing on fostering creativity and instinct in their players. By encouraging unpredictability, teams could enhance their competitive edge in high-pressure situations.
